MARRICKVILLE LANEWAY HOUSE BY STUDIO WEAVE ARCHITECTS

Throughout the inner suburbs of Sydney, semidetached cottages are prolific. As the terrace house dwindled in popularity at the beginning of the twentieth century, the “semi” took its place as a source of inexpensive housing. Its modest design and simple planning allowed speculative builders and family investors to enter the market. Semis were a means of housing an increasing population, but because they were primarily a mechanism of economic growth, they were not very well designed.
